#786755 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#786755 is composed of 47.1% red, 40.4%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 14.2% magenta, 29.2%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 30.9 degrees, a saturation of 17.1% and a lightness of 40.2%. #786755 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cea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#786755

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050404 is the darkest color, while #fbfaf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#786755

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686765 is the less saturated color, while #c76906 is the most saturated one.
